How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Leitchfield?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Leitchfield Studio Apartments | $751 | $645 | $1,013 |
| Leitchfield 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,092 | $645 | $1,335 |
| Leitchfield 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,262 | $777 | $1,940 |
| Leitchfield 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,687 | $795 | $2,250 |
| Leitchfield 4 Bedroom Apartments | $824 | $575 | $2,999 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Leitchfield Apartments with Laundry Rooms
How much is the average rent for Leitchfield Apartments with Laundry Rooms?
The average rent for a Apartment in Leitchfield with Laundry Rooms is $964.
What is the largest Leitchfield Apartment for rent with Laundry Rooms?
Today's Apartment with Laundry Rooms and the most square footage in Leitchfield is a 1,200 square feet unit starting from $729 at Royal Arms of Bowling Green.
What is the average size for Leitchfield Apartments for rent with Laundry Rooms?
The average size for a rental with Laundry Rooms in Leitchfield is currently at 750 sq ft.
